Phormium Emerald Gem (Dwarf Green Flax)

4.8 from 4 customers

Phormium cookianum Emerald Gem is a dwarf variety of Mountain Flax or Wharariki. It produces emerald-green leaves and grows to 60 cm tall and 70 cm wide in full sun on a well-drained site. Phormium Emerald Gem is added to mixed plantings and borders, using in coastal gardens, planted to accentuate water features such as ponds and streams, or grown around pool and barbecue areas.

Phormium Pepe (Dwarf Flax)

Phormium Pepe is a smaller variety of Flax that produces narrow and sword-like, bright green leaves. It typically grows to just 45 cm tall and the same wide with a tidy and compact habit. Phormium Pepe is a versatile plant that makes a fantastic addition to mixed plantings, border plantings, water features, coastal gardens, or outdoor living areas.

Why Choose Dwarf Flax?

Dwarf flax varieties are ideal for anyone looking to create a vibrant, low-maintenance garden. They are typically smaller in size compared to their taller relatives, making them perfect for borders or as eye-catching features in pots. Additionally, they are drought-tolerant once established and can handle a range of soil types, which means less fuss for gardeners!

Some popular dwarf flax varieties include the charming Phormium Emerald Gem with its rich green foliage, and the striking Phormium Black Rage, which boasts dark, dramatic leaves. If you're looking for something a little more unique, the lovely Phormium Jack Spratt can add a splash of color with its striking, tapered leaves.

Best Uses for Dwarf Flax

So, how can you incorporate dwarf flax into your garden? Here are some fantastic uses:

  1. Garden Borders: Dwarf flax varieties like Phormium Green Dwarf can create striking borders that define your garden space. Their bushy nature helps to delineate different areas of your garden beautifully.

  2. Container Gardens: For those with limited space, dwarf flax plants adapt wonderfully to containers. Varieties such as Dianella Wyeena or the vibrant Dianella Little Jess are perfect for adding height and texture to patios or balconies.

  3. Mixed Planting: Combine dwarf flax with other drought-tolerant plants and shrubs for a low-maintenance aesthetic. For instance, pairing your dwarf flax with the evergreen Pittosporum Frankies Folly creates a visually appealing landscape that thrives in various conditions.
